I really like taking the implementation away from the call site, so that the call site reads
const myNewValue = data.reduce(doSomethingMagic);
(and then `doSomethingMagic` is defined somewhere else). So simple.I failed a job interview once by using reduce() in a coding test. The reviewer didn't understand why I hadn't used a loop. Loops are easier, for sure, but they sprawl and are open to hacking. They can bring in state from outside the loop. They make the call site long (you always have to read the implementation to learn that you don't need to read it). The same interviewer actively liked to have loop bodies modify the loop conditions (e.g. by taking items out of the source array and decrementing the end condition, so the loop would end earlier). That's the kind of "clever" I find unpredictable and hard to think about. Probably a good thing he rejected me.
